Job Details

RESPONSIBILITIES

• Acts as a Lead Regulatory Professional on any type of writing or technical project, with limited guidance from senior staff using experience and initiative to generate new and unusual document types to meet customer requirements.

• Provides strategic regulatory and/or technical consultancy on a variety of projects and provides senior review and guidance for most documents prepared by junior colleagues.

• May act as a Project Manager for a stand-alone project, with full project management responsibility.

• May prepare a single service regulatory or technical proposal for senior review and/or propose budgets for less routine projects, out of scope activities and potential budget efficiencies. Deliver business development presentations to customers with confidence and detailed knowledge, as directed.

• Independently meet with customers face to face to discuss project status. Identifies creative solutions to challenges that are acceptable to IQVIA and customers, thereby consistently receiving positive customer feedback.

• Ensures compliance with regulatory processes, ensuring readiness for internal or external project audits.

• May design training materials and deliver training externally and internally.

• May represent region or site on a regulatory, technical or cross functional Initiative.

• Performs other tasks or assignments, as delegated by Regulatory management.

All responsibilities are essential job functions unless noted as nonessential (N).

REQUIRED KNOWLEDGE, SKILLS AND ABILITIES

Extensive experience in regulatory and/or technical writing

Advanced negotiating and influencing skills and the ability to identify and resolve issues, using flexible adaptable approach. Remains calm, assertive and diplomatic in challenging interactions with customers

Strong software and computer skills, including MS Office applications

Sets a positive example to more junior colleagues relating to a professional manner, positive attitude and communication style with customers and colleagues

May take calculated risks when making decisions, seeking guidance from Regulatory management, as appropriate; demonstrates autonomy and initiative, as appropriate

Ability to earn respect from peers in other operational groups

MINIMUM REQUIRED EDUCATION AND EXPERIENCE

• Degree in life science-related discipline or professional equivalent plus at least 6 years relevant experience* including 4 years regulatory experience or high school diploma plus 10 years relevant experience* including 6 years regulatory experience (*or combination of education, training and experience)

PHYSICAL REQUIREMENTS

Extensive use of telephone and face-to-face communication requiring accurate perception of speech

Extensive use of keyboard requiring repetitive motion of fingers

Regular sitting for extended periods of time
